Healthy North Coast is proud to support a diverse range of community initiatives through our community grants program. Grant funding of up to $10,000 has been available for communities impacted by the 2019–2020 bushfires, as part of the Australian Government’s Supporting Communities in Bushfire Recovery initiative, delivered through the North Coast PHN Program.
The Bushfire Recovery Community Grants Program is supporting the mental health and emotional wellbeing of Australians affected by the 2019–2020 bushfires. It aims to build social cohesion, connection and resilience through community-led recovery activities.
Healthy North Coast is supporting 43 community-led recovery initiatives across the North Coast, which are showcased below.
